Defendant and appellant Tiffany Fletcher received a four-year prison sentence,
with credit for time served, after the trial court revoked her probation in three separate
cases and imposed the previously suspended sentences concurrently. Defendant argues
the court improperly imposed additional, increased restitution and parole revocation fines
when it executed the suspended sentences. We dismiss the appeal as moot because
